Membership

While everyone is welcome to row with us, some people may want to become more involved with the workings of the boathouse and the organization by becoming voting members of Village Community Boathouse.

Voting members are allowed to vote at our annual meeting where we elect board members and make important decisions such as changes to the bylaws.

Before being considered for voting membership, you must become known by others at the boathouse by showing up to row or build on a regular basis and volunteering to help with community rowing and special events. Then you may submit a formal request to the board of directors. Your membership will then be voted on by the board.

In order to sustain voting membership, individuals must come to the boathouse and volunteer at least six times over the course of the season and pay annual dues of $35. Currently we have about 60 voting members.
